true
false
0

Address Details

0x6Cf721451f9045097608757C80a1e9B8d5dC3280

Balance
773,671.94890552 ECS
Tokens
Fetching tokens...
Transactions
25 Transactions
Transfers
25 Transfers
Gas Used
2,554,724
Last Balance Update
28584939
Connection Lost, click to load newer transactions

Transactions

There are no transactions for this address.